I changed my internet router and was setting up all my wireless devices to work with it. I could not get my Chromecast to function, so I opened Google Home and deleted the old Chromecast profile and tried running setup again. I was met with the message in the title, found these forums and looked for a solution. It appears that I cannot perform a factory reset of the device as its profile no longer exists in Google Home.

You do a factory reset by using the button on the Chromecast itself. 😊
